ANDRIA

Region : Puglia
Province : Barletta-Andria-Trani (until 2009 Bari)

Stemma di Andria

Official blazon

D'azzurro, al leone coronato all'antica d'oro, lampassato di rosso, rampante ad un ramo di quercia reciso, al naturale.

Origin/meaning

The arms were officially granted on May 20, 1930.
